I enjoyed the game while playing but kind of felt the same way as you- expecting a lot more than I got. I thought the acting was what really carried it, and I'm kind of thinking that maybe most of the reason that the story is so highly praised is because it's wrapped in some really great character performances and a pretty solid (if imperfect) setting. I didn't think that the relationship between Booker and Elizabeth was that shocking or that Comstock = Booker was a big deal- not that I had really predicted it, but it kind of seemed like 'Oh, okay. Whatever then.' The cyclical/parallel worlds idea was kinda neat, but I don't think it was done as well as other movies/books/games. I liked "always a lighthouse, always a man, always a city", but it wasn't as moving as it was in Skyward Sword, for example.

I didn't think the combat was very fun, but I loved getting lost in exploring. The atmosphere was great but I felt like I was doing the shooting and killing just to progress through the story.

Also, I felt that the idea of the plot stemming from a gambling debt to be kind of flat. It could/should have been a much more significant catalyst.
